20 Adjectives to Describe a Room (with Meanings and Examples)

    Hello, English learners. Welcome back. When we describe a room in English, we usually focus on a few key aspects: space, light, furniture, atmosphere, and style. The right adjective can instantly help the reader see the room in their mind. In this lesson, you’ll learn 20 useful adjectives to describe a room, each with a clear meaning and natural example sentences you can use in writing and speaking.

    Airy

    Meaning: Light, open, and spacious, often because of good natural light.

    • The airy bedroom felt calm and spacious thanks to the large windows.
    • White walls and sheer curtains gave the room an airy feel.

    Bohemian

    Meaning: Artistic and unconventional, with a relaxed, free-spirited style.

    • The bohemian living room was filled with colourful cushions and handmade décor.
    • Plants and patterned fabrics gave the room a bohemian atmosphere.

    Bright

    Meaning: Full of light, either natural or artificial.

    • The bright room was perfect for studying during the day.
    • Large windows made the space feel bright and cheerful.

    Cluttered

    Meaning: Filled with too many objects, making the room feel messy or crowded.

    • The cluttered desk made it hard to concentrate.
    • Boxes and papers turned the room into a cluttered space.

    Cosy

    Meaning: Warm, comfortable, and pleasant.

    • The cosy room was perfect for relaxing with a book.
    • Soft lighting and warm colours made the space feel cosy.

    Dark

    Meaning: Having little light, either intentionally or because of poor lighting.

    • The dark room felt quiet and peaceful in the evening.
    • Heavy curtains made the bedroom quite dark during the day.

    Eclectic

    Meaning: A mix of different styles, periods, or influences.

    • The eclectic living room combined modern furniture with vintage décor.
    • An eclectic mix of colours and textures gave the room character.

    Elegant

    Meaning: Tasteful, refined, and graceful in style.

    • The elegant dining room featured soft colours and simple furniture.
    • An elegant chandelier added charm to the space.

    Functional

    Meaning: Designed to be practical and useful.

    • The room is small but very functional.
    • The functional layout makes working there easy and comfortable.

    Inviting

    Meaning: Welcoming and pleasant, making people want to stay.

    • The inviting living room encouraged guests to relax.
    • Warm lighting made the space feel inviting.

    Luxurious

    Meaning: Rich, comfortable, and high-quality.

    • The luxurious room featured velvet sofas and soft lighting.
    • A luxurious bathroom added a hotel-like feel to the house.

    Minimalistic

    Meaning: Simple, with few objects and clean lines.

    • The minimalistic room felt calm and uncluttered.
    • A neutral colour palette suited the minimalistic design.

    Modern

    Meaning: Contemporary in style, often clean and uncluttered.

    • The modern living room had simple furniture and open space.
    • Glass and metal details gave the room a modern look.

    Rustic

    Meaning: Natural and traditional, often connected to countryside style.

    • Wooden beams gave the room a rustic charm.
    • The rustic kitchen felt warm and authentic.

    Sleek

    Meaning: Smooth, polished, and stylish.

    • The sleek bedroom design looked clean and sophisticated.
    • A sleek colour scheme made the room feel modern.

    Sophisticated

    Meaning: Stylish, refined, and carefully designed.

    • The sophisticated living room featured neutral tones and elegant furniture.
    • Artwork and lighting added a sophisticated touch.

    Spacious

    Meaning: Large, open, and easy to move around in.

    • The spacious living room was ideal for entertaining guests.
    • High ceilings made the room feel spacious.

    Stylish

    Meaning: Fashionable and attractive in appearance.

    • The stylish room combined comfort with modern design.
    • A stylish sofa became the centrepiece of the space.

    Vibrant

    Meaning: Lively, energetic, and full of colour.

    • The vibrant room instantly lifted everyone’s mood.
    • Bright cushions made the space feel vibrant.

    Warm

    Meaning: Comfortable and welcoming, often because of colour and lighting.

    • Wooden furniture created a warm atmosphere.
    • Soft lighting made the room feel warm and relaxing.

    Final tip

    When describing a room, don’t just list furniture. Use adjectives that show atmosphere and feeling. This will make your English more expressive and natural — especially in descriptions, stories, and exams.
